INSTALL COMMON RAIL ASSEMBLY
Install the common rail assembly with the 2 nuts.
Connect the fuel pressure sensor connector to the common rail assembly.
Attach the wire harness clamp.
INSTALL NO. 4 FUEL HOSE
Connect the No. 4 fuel hose to the common rail assembly, and slide the clamp to secure it.
TEMPORARILY INSTALL NO. 1 AND NO. 2 INJECTION PIPE SUB-ASSEMBLY
Temporarily install the 2 No. 2 injection pipe sub-assemblies with the 4 union nuts.
Temporarily install the 2 No. 1 injection pipe sub-assemblies with the 4 union nuts.
TIGHTEN NO. 1 AND NO. 2 INJECTION PIPE SUB-ASSEMBLY
| *a | Torque Wrench Fulcrum Length |
Using SST, tighten the 8 union nuts of the No. 1 and No. 2 injection pipe sub-assemblies.
Tech Tips
Calculate the torque wrench reading when changing the fulcrum length of the torque wrench.
When using SST (fulcrum length of 50 mm (1.97 in.)) + torque wrench (fulcrum length of 180 mm (7.09 in.)): 31 N*m (316 kgf*cm, 23 ft.*lbf)
INSTALL FUEL INLET PIPE SUB-ASSEMBLY
Note
When replacing the fuel supply pump assembly, it is necessary to replace the fuel inlet pipe sub-assembly, No. 1 injection pipe clamp and No. 2 injection pipe clamp with a new one. Keep the fuel inlet pipe sub-assembly free of foreign matter.
Temporarily install the fuel inlet pipe sub-assembly.
Install a new No. 1 injection pipe clamp and No. 2 injection pipe clamp with the 2 bolts.
| *a | Torque Wrench Fulcrum Length |
Using SST, tighten the fuel inlet pipe sub-assembly union nut on the common rail side sub-assembly.
Tech Tips
Calculate the torque wrench reading when changing the fulcrum length of the torque wrench.
When using a union nut wrench (fulcrum length of 50 mm (1.97 in.)) + torque wrench (fulcrum length of 180 mm (7.09 in.)): 31 N*m (316 kgf*cm, 23 ft.*lbf)
| *a | Torque Wrench Fulcrum Length |
Using a 19 mm union nut wrench, tighten the fuel inlet pipe sub-assembly union nut on the fuel supply pump assembly side.
Tech Tips
Calculate the torque wrench reading when changing the fulcrum length of the torque wrench.
When using a union nut wrench (fulcrum length of 30 mm (1.18 in.)) + torque wrench (fulcrum length of 180 mm (7.09 in.)): 41 N*m (418 kgf*cm, 30 ft.*lbf)
